dc.descriptionIn addition to directories and statistical reports, includes articles and essays on the following topics: California's participation in the commercial development of Hawaii -- Cotton: a possible Hawaiian industry -- The days we celebrate -- Brief history of differences between Hawaii and Japan / S. E. Bishop, D. D. -- Importing tropical fruits -- Education in Hawaii -- Notes on the census of 1896 -- Pearl Harbor as a factor under present conditions -- The labor outlook -- The constitution -- The Judiciary of Hawaii -- Hawaiian Police -- Physical characteristics -- Climate of the Hawaiian islands -- Sugar as an industry for the Hawaiian Islands -- Coffee, the coming industry -- Agricultural possibilities -- Hawaii as an artist's field -- The pictured ledge of Kauai -- Hawaiian land policy -- Hawaii's commercial relations -- Japan's "peaceful invasion" -- Sanitary conditions and appliances -- The new Pali road -- Religious opportunities -- Retrospect for 1897 -- Islands comprising the Hawaiian Republic -- Information for tourists and others.
